2015 Emmy Awards: Who Won?!?

We have below the full rundown of all the Emmy Award winners.
They include Game of Thrones setting a record, Jon Hamm finally taking home a trophy and more...
1. Outstanding Supporting Actress in a Comedy - Allison Janney, Mom

Allison Janney won Supporting Actress in a Comedy for her role as Bonnie in the CBS sitcom, Mom. It's the second year in a row she has won the Emmy for the same role. Congrats, Allison!
2. Outstanding Supporting Actor In A Comedy - Tony Hale, Veep

Supporting Actor In A Comedy went to Tony Hale for his role as Gary Walsh in Veep on HBO. Way to go, Tony! Tony prevoiusly won in the same category for the same role in 2013.
3. Outstanding Lead Actor in a Comedy Series - Jeffrey Tambor, Maura Pfefferman

Jeffrey Tambor as Maura Pfefferman on Amazon took the Emmy Award for Lead Actor in a Comedy Series. Nice job, Jeffrey!
4. Outstanding Lead Actress in a Comedy Series - Julia Louis-Dreyfus, Veep

Julia Louis-Dreyfus took home the Emmy Award for Lead Actress in a Comedy Series for her role as Selina Meyer in Veep on HBO. It's the fourth straight win in the category for Julia. Stunning.
5. Outstanding Reality-Competition Program - The Voice

The Voice took home the Emmy Award for Reality-Competition Program. It was the second win in a row in the category.
6. Outstanding Supporting Actress in a Limited Series or Movie - Regina King, American Crime

The Emmy Award for Supporting Actress in a Limited Series or Movie went to Regina King for her role as Aliyah Shadeed in ABC's American Crime. It was her first nomination and first win. Congratulations to her!
